Understanding Blackjack House Edge
One of the most appealing aspects of blackjack is the lowest domiciliate edge. Unlike many other casino games, blackjack offers players a fair chance to minimise the casino’s advantage through skilful play. In standard blackjack games with favourable rules, the domiciliate edge can be as low as 0.5% when using basic strategy. However, the exact percentage depends on rule variations. For instance, a game where the dealer stands on soft 17, players can double down on any two cards, and split aces only once typically yields a lower house edge. On the other hand, rules like the dealer hitting on soft 17, limited doubling options, or a lower blackjack payout (e.g. 6:5 instead of 3:2) increase the house border significantly. Players in the UK should always verify the specific rules of the blackjack variant they are playing, as fifty-fifty small differences can impact the house edge by several percentage points. Discernment these nuances is essential for making informed decisions and maximising your chances of winning. For instance, the difference between a 3:2 and a 6:5 blackjack cashout alone increases the domiciliate sharpness by about 1.4%, turning a favourable game into an unfavourable one. Similarly, a title that allows doubling after splitting can reduce the put up edge by around 0.15% compared to one that does not. UK players should also be aware of the number of decks in play; single-deck games often have a lower house inch but may come with restrictive rules like no doubling on subdued hands. By carefully evaluating these factors, players can select games that present the best mathematical odds.

Mastering Basic Strategy for Blackjack
Basic strategy is a mathematically derived set of decisions that tells you the optimal play in every possible blackjack hand. It is the foundation of successful blackjack play and reduces the domiciliate border to the minimum possible. The strategy covers when to hit, stand up, double downward, split, or surrender based on your hand total and the dealer’s upcard. For instance, you should always stand on a hard 17 or higher, and hit on a hand of 8 or less. Pair splitting is also dictated by basic strategy: ever split aces and eights, never split tens or fives. Doubling down is recommended when you have a hand of 9, 10, or 11, and the dealer shows a weak upcard (typically 2 through 6). In the UK, many online casinos offer blackjack games with deliver options, which can be incorporated into basic strategy to further reduce the house edge. For example, surrendering a hard 16 against a dealer’s 9, 10, or ace can save money in the long feed. Memorising staple strategy is straightforward and can be practised using free online tools or charts. Many players print out a basic strategy chart and keep it handy while playing, which is perfectly legal and encouraged. By sticking to staple strategy, players eliminate guesswork and avoid costly mistakes that give the casino an additional edge. It’s important to note that staple strategy assumes you are playing a standard game with no card counting; deviations from basic strategy based on card counting can further reduce the house sharpness but require important acquirement and practice.

Basic Rules and Objective
Blackjack, often known as 21, is a staple fiber of online casino gaming both online and in land-based venues across the UK. The primary objective is straightforward: achieve a hand value higher than the dealer’s without exceeding 21. Cards are valued as follows: numbered cards retain their face value, face cards (Jack, Queen, Queen) are worth 10, and an Tiptop can be counted as either 1 or 11, depending on which benefits the hand more. Each player receives two cards initially, as does the dealer, though single of the dealer’s cards is typically face up. Players then have several options: smash (take another card), stand (keep their current hand), double down (double the original bet and receive exactly one more card), split (if the first two cards are of equal value, break up them into two hands and play each independently), or deliver (forfeit half the wager and end the hand). The dealer must follow a fixed set of rules: they must bang on a hand total of 16 or less and stand on 17 or thomas more, including a soft 17 (a hand containing an Ace counted as 11 that totals 17). Understanding these fundamentals is crucial before delving deeper into strategy or variant nuances.

RTP, House Edge, and Basic Strategy
Issue to User (RTP) and put up edge are fundamental concepts that straight impact a player’s long-term outcomes. In blackjack, the RTP can vary significantly based on the ruleset. A standard game with favourable rules—such as a single deck, dealer standing on soft 17, and blackjack paying 3:2—can offer an RTP of around 99.5% when using perfect basic strategy, translating to a domiciliate edge of merely 0.5%. However, rule variations like a 6:5 blackjack payoff, the dealer hitting on soft 17, or allowing deliver only after the dealer checks for blackjack can push the put up edge higher, sometimes above 1%. Canonic strategy is a mathematically derived set of decisions that minimises the house edge. It dictates when to hit, stand, double, split, or give up based on the player’s mitt tote up and the dealer’s upcard. For instance, a player should ever split up Aces and 8s, never split 10s or 5s, and double down on 11 against a dealer’s 2-10. Many UK online casinos offer free blackjack games or strategy charts to assist players discover. Employing basic strategy consistently is the most effective way to reduce the house edge and maximise potential returns over time. It is important to observe that while basic strategy optimises play, it does not guarantee wins in the short term due to the inherent variance of the game.
